Participation within a Dhol Tasha Pathak (team) happens to be a favorite avenue for people wanting to be a part of this cultural phenomenon. People regardless of age, gender and volume of musicianship Acquire through the monsoons to follow and rehearse Along with the team that can be ‘hired’ by many Mandals (geography dependent teams) to lead their Ganesh idol for welcome or immersion. This is simply not a for-earnings activity although the money raised because of the Neighborhood in the Mandals aid these Pathaks go over their expenses of location employ for rehearsals, drum acquire and upkeep and so on… Pune, currently being a cultural hub, boasts a lot of Dhol Tasha Pathaks, Every with its one of a kind type and id.
